Not long after its introduction into the New World, knowledge of dandelions healing attributes spread throughout many of the Native American nations, and soon the persistent yellow flowers were blooming from coast to coast. There it remained as an important part of the American pharmacy for nearly 100 years but eventually, like so many other medicinal plants, dandelions mainstream spotlight began to dim with the birth of allopathic miracle drugs. The heart is a muscle that is made up of four chambers: The right atrium receives the oxygen-deprived blood and sends it to the right ventricle which propels it to the lungs for it to oxygen again. The gallbladder (which stores bile from the liver) is also stimulated, causing this small, hollow organ to contract and release bile into the digestive tract, thus aiding in digestion and acting as a gentle laxative to promote the elimination of solid waste. A precise and balanced relationship between nutrition and elimination of waste is a critical part of this cooperation, and if a systemic excess or deficiency occurs that the body cannot correct through elimination, supplementation, or immune system intervention, it will try to compensate by shutting down a system or storing waste materials wherever it can. It can also replenish the potassium that is typically lost when diuretics are given. Dandelion root is one of the world's best digestive "tonics.". Dandelions are a reliable source of potassium. Pharmaceutical diuretics are fast-acting, easy to administer, and very effective, but they tend not to discriminate between what the body needs to keep and what it needs to lose.
